<AUTO SCANNING>
INPUTS: 1:- 2:- 3:- 4:-
LTE filter: 790MHz / 690MHz /
off
Searching [*** ]
Result: CH UHF:xx
Automatic UHF channels search.
Press OK to enter. Select in which inputs we do have signal. Pressing
OK we move between inputs and with
◀▶
we will enable/disable
such input: 1:+ 2:- 3:- 4:-
+ = enabled / - =disabled.
Using OK we will jump to Lte filter selection; with
◀▶ we will select
:
790MHz, 694MHz, off. After confirming with OK scan will start. Once
th search is finished it will be shown a message showing the number
of channels found.
<V-UHF1>
UHF1 L= 75dBuV
24=>24 L=108dBuV
UHF Add channel
Manual configuration of V-UHF1 input. (****).
Whether we want to add manually a new channel after AutoScan or
we want to configure such input totally manually from beginning, with
◀▶
we need to move until Add channel and press OK. Configurable
parameters, second line, will be shown flashing, with
◀▶
we will
change their value, with OK we accept and move to next value to
configure. First value is input channel, second value is output channel,
third value is output level (*). If selected output channel is already in
use an Error message will be shown. Input level will be shown in first
line; if it I too low it will shown as L=Low lev.
If one channel needs to be deleted, stay in selected channel and keep
pressing OK until Channel deleted! Message appears.

<OUT>
Level: xxxdBuV
Slope: yydB
Output level (*) and Slope configuration for UHF channels.
Press OK for entering into menu. Select parameter to modify by
◀▶,
Level (*) or Slope. With OK we select option and with
◀▶ we modify
its value.
